We had a no power/ no turbo boost issue with ours over the summer, and it too had set a low turbo boost Pxxxx code but sorry I don't remember the exact number. On ours it turned out to be a vacuum control solenoid on top of the right inner fender well. I'd start testing over there first, one solenoid is triggered with key on power and the second inline to the trubo is PCM controlled.

My 06 liberty lost turbo power about every 8000 miles. Always the same thing the turbo boost sensor. Dealer replaced it 3 times under warranty. After the warranty was up I learned that the sensor can be cleaned with jet spray gumout. The sensor gets clogged with carbon. Cleaning it sure beats replacing the sensor at 125.00 a pop.
